I tried to write a GPIO driver for my Beaglebone Black but I'm stuck at 
probing for interrupts. 

I have the next code for probing the interrupt:

static void 
kernel_probe_interrupt(void)
{
u8 count=0;
volatile u32 *memory_Ptr=NULL;
while(bbb_irq<0 && count<5){
unsigned long mask;
mask=probe_irq_on();
memory_Ptr=(u32*)(gpioreg_map(ioctl_buffer.gpio_group)|GPIO_IRQWAKEN_0);/*calculate
 
address of GPIO_IRQSTATUS_SET_0*/
*memory_Ptr=0xFFFFFFFF-ioctl_buffer.write_buffer;/*Enable interrupt. Value 
from write buffer will be 1<<PIN_NUMBER*/
wmb();
*memory_Ptr=ioctl_buffer.write_buffer;/*Enable interrupt. Value from write 
buffer will be 1<<PIN_NUMBER*/
wmb();
memory_Ptr=(u32*)(gpioreg_map(ioctl_buffer.gpio_group)|GPIO_IRQWAKEN_1);/*calculate
 
address of GPIO_IRQSTATUS_SET_0*/
*memory_Ptr=0xFFFFFFFF-ioctl_buffer.write_buffer;/*Enable interrupt. Value 
from write buffer will be 1<<PIN_NUMBER*/
wmb();
*memory_Ptr=ioctl_buffer.write_buffer;/*Enable interrupt. Value from write 
buffer will be 1<<PIN_NUMBER*/
wmb();
// 
memory_Ptr=(u32*)(gpioreg_map(ioctl_buffer.gpio_group)|GPIO_IRQSTATUS_SET_0);/*calculate
 
address of GPIO_IRQSTATUS_SET_0*/
// *memory_Ptr=ioctl_buffer.write_buffer;/*Enable interrupt. Value from 
write buffer will be 1<<PIN_NUMBER*/
// wmb();
// 
memory_Ptr=(u32*)(gpioreg_map(ioctl_buffer.gpio_group)|GPIO_IRQSTATUS_SET_1);/*calculate
 
address of GPIO_IRQSTATUS_SET_1*/
// *memory_Ptr=ioctl_buffer.write_buffer;/*Enable interrupt. Value from 
write buffer will be 1<<PIN_NUMBER*/
// wmb();
udelay(5);/*wait some time*/
count++;
bbb_irq = probe_irq_off(mask);
if (bbb_irq == 0) { /* none of them? */
  printk( KERN_ERR,"%s: no irq reported by probe\n",DEVICE_NAME);
  bbb_irq=-1;
  }
  
}
if(bbb_irq==-1){
printk( KERN_ERR,"%s: no irq reported by probe after %d 
attempts\n",DEVICE_NAME,count);
}
}

The problem is that always probe_irq_off returns 0. Maybe I didn't 
understand the probe_irq_off function or the registers for GPIO interrupt. 
I tried to probe by setting a bit in GPIO_IRQWAKEN_0 & GPIO_IRQWAKEN_1, I 
also tried to set a bit in GPIO_IRQSTATUS_SET_0 and GPIO_IRQSTATUS_SET_1 
but everytime, probe_irq_off returns 0. Can someone help me? I just want to 
learn something. 

Almost forgot, ioctl_buffer.gpio_group is the address of GPIO group ( 
GPIO0, GPIO1, GPIO2, GPIO3) and gpioreg_map() returns the address for each 
group. ioctl_buffer.write_buffer stores the bit that I want to set.
